    Went for lunch with coworkers for lunar new year. We did family style and ordered a bunch of entrees. My favorites were the pea shoots, chongqing spicy chicken, har gow, and fish filet in hot chili oil. Portion size could be bigger and the service can improve a little, though the staffs are friendly. The restaurant is a bit outdated, esp the interior decor and table/seats. Also, would’ve been nice if all the entrees came out at once instead of one entree at a time, esp when we didn’t even get our rice until a bit later. We also ordered a whole peking duck which only half came out first then after we finished that one, the other one came out which we didn’t realize they split it so it was a bit awkward eating the other half at the end when everyone was basically done eating. Not sure if I’d be back to dine here but maybe order their lunch specials from time to time.

    We stumbled upon this restaurant while visiting the Rockefeller Center, and it’s definitely a spot you should visit for lunch! From Monday to Friday, 11 AM to 3 PM, they offer a lunch combo that includes two BBQ meats, vegetables, and your choice of soup or soda. We came for dinner, so we had to order à la carte, which is less cost-effective than lunch. The House Special Roast Pork (Char Siu) is incredibly delicious — the balance of sweet and savory flavors is perfect! The Pork Belly w. Special Sauce is also amazing. Both ends are crispy, and the center is tender. The dipping sauce complements it very well. The Peaking Duck is roasted in two batches daily (once in the morning and once in the afternoon). The plating is beautiful, and the duck tastes great! The Steam Egg Custard Buns (3) are actually salted egg yolk custard buns — rich and satisfying. The Pea Shoots w. Chicken Soup were just okay — they use mature pea shoots rather than the tender young ones, so try it based on your preference. The service was also excellent — friendly and attentive.
